Easter
Easter is one of the most important Christian holidays, celebrating the resurrection of Jesus Christ and symbolizing rebirth and hope.
Easter holds significant religious meaning for Christians and is also a celebration of the arrival of spring.
History
Easter celebrations can be traced back to the 2nd century AD and are closely related to the Jewish Passover. The date of the holiday is determined by the lunar calendar, usually falling on the first Sunday after the first full moon following the spring equinox.
Detailed Customs
Easter Basket
Preparing Easter baskets filled with candy and small gifts.
Easter Egg Hunt
Children search for eggs hidden by the Easter Bunny, which is the most popular activity.
Holiday Meal
Families gather to share a special Easter meal.
Easter Parade
Participating in Easter parades to showcase new spring outfits.
Modern Celebrations
Modern Easter retains religious traditions while incorporating secular celebrations. Decorating eggs and egg hunts are popular activities.
Fun Facts
- The tradition of Easter eggs dates back to the Middle Ages.
- The Easter Bunny's image originated from German folklore.
- The world's largest chocolate egg weighs over 8,000 kilograms.
